Pole Dance history
The history of pole dance dates back centuries and has roots in various cultures around the world.
Ancient civilizations, such as the Indian Mallakhamb and Chinese pole acrobatics, laid the foundation for pole-related activities.
Mallakhamb
Mallakhamb, a traditional Indian sport, involved performing gravity-defying poses and acrobatics on a vertical wooden pole.

Chinese Pole Acrobatics
Chinese pole acrobatics showcased impressive feats of strength, balance, and agility.

Fast forward to the 1920s, when pole dance began to emerge as a form of entertainment in traveling circuses.
Performers would use poles as props for their aerial acrobatics and impressive tricks.
This marked the first steps toward the modern pole dance we know today.
With the rise of pole fitness studios and competitions, pole dance began to shed its stigmatized image and gain recognition as a legitimate form of exercise.
People started to embrace pole dancing as a unique way to stay fit, build strength, and express themselves creatively.
Today, pole dance has evolved into a diverse and inclusive community, encompassing various styles and techniques.
It has become a global phenomenon, with dedicated practitioners, professional performers, and international competitions showcasing the artistry and athleticism of pole dance.

What to Expect in Your First Pole Dance Class
If you’re nervous or just curious about your first pole dance class, don’t be!
Pole dance classes for beginners are designed to introduce you to the basic movements and techniques of pole dancing.
Here’s what you can expect:
1. Attire
Wear comfortable clothing that allows you to move freely. You can wear shorts or leggings and a tank top or sports bra.
Pole dancing is done in bare feet, so you don’t need to worry about footwear.
2. Warm-Up
Your instructor will guide you through a warm-up that includes stretching and cardio exercises.
This will prepare your body for the workout and reduce the risk of injury.
3. Pole Techniques
You will learn basic pole techniques such as spins, climbs, and holds.
Your instructor will demonstrate each move and then guide you through it step by step.
4. Cool-Down
At the end of the class, you will do a cool-down that includes stretching and relaxation exercises.
This will help your body recover and reduce muscle soreness.

The Cost of Learning Pole Dancing
The cost of learning pole dancing varies depending on the location, the studio, and the type of class.
Pole dance classes for beginners typically cost between $20 and $40 per class, with package deals available for multiple classes.
Private lessons can be more expensive, ranging from $75 to $150 per hour.
Additionally, there may be additional costs for purchasing pole dancing shoes, grip aids, and other accessories.
It’s important to research the costs of pole dance classes in your area and budget accordingly.
